PM Modi Inaugurates Safran Aircraft Engine Services India Facility, Boosts India’s Aviation MRO Ambitions
Prime Minister Shri Narendra Modi inaugurated the Safran Aircraft Engine Services India (SAESI) facility at the GMR Aerospace and Industrial Park – SEZ, Rajiv Gandhi International Airport, Hyderabad via video conferencing today. Addressing the occasion, the Prime Minister said the new facility marks a major step in establishing India as a global Maintenance, Repair, and Overhaul (MRO) hub.
Shri Modi highlighted that India’s aviation sector has grown at an unprecedented pace in recent years, becoming the third-largest domestic aviation market in the world. He underlined that with the rapid expansion of air travel, nearly 85 percent of MRO work was previously being done abroad, leading to higher costs and longer turnaround times. The SAESI facility, he said, will help reverse this trend, generate employment opportunities for youth, and strengthen India’s aerospace capabilities.
The Prime Minister emphasized that India is promoting “Design in India” across sectors and urged Safran to explore aircraft engine and component design within the country. He highlighted India’s reforms in FDI, ease of doing business, GST, labor codes, and other regulatory measures that have made the nation a trusted investment destination. “India regards investors not merely as investors but as co-creators in our journey towards a developed nation,” he stated.
Spread over 45,000 sq. m., the SAESI facility is dedicated to Maintenance, Repair, and Overhaul of LEAP engines that power Airbus A320neo and Boeing 737 MAX aircraft. With an initial investment of around ₹1,300 crore, it is designed to service up to 300 engines annually and will employ over 1,000 skilled Indian technicians and engineers by 2035. The state-of-the-art facility is a significant milestone for India’s aviation sector and a step towards self-reliance (Aatmanirbharta) in aerospace.
Chief Minister of Telangana Shri Revanth Reddy and Union Minister Shri K. Ram Mohan Naidu were among the dignitaries present.
Shri Modi concluded by congratulating Team Safran, stating, “We are dreaming big, doing bigger, and delivering best. Betting on India is the smartest business decision of this decade.”
